Our Take
The WD Black SN850X is a high-end PCIe Gen 4 NVMe SSD aimed at PC gamers and power users who want top-tier sequential speeds without paying flagship GPU prices. At 2TB it sits near the top of the consumer SSD market, competing directly with Samsung's 990 Pro and Seagate's FireCuda 530.
Key Features
Sequential read speeds up to 7,300 MB/s and write speeds up to 6,600 MB/s
PCIe Gen 4 x4 interface via M.2 2280 form factor
Compatible with PS5 as a storage expansion drive (heatsink version available separately)
WD_BLACK Dashboard software includes Game Mode 2.0 for dynamic performance adjustment during gaming sessions
Available with or without an integrated heatsink
Uses WD's in-house controller paired with SanDisk NAND flash
Our Verdict
The SN850X is a genuine recommendation for PC gamers on Gen 4 platforms and PS5 owners who need fast, high-capacity storage. If your workload is mostly browsing, documents, or light gaming, a mid-range Gen 4 drive will serve you just as well for considerably less money.
